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27 02366916 280056700 60582018 370
28580 36 548687690
28580 36 548687690
913731904 4057827 220154 596 12
All about undefined
Interested in learning more?
28580 36 548687690
913731904 4057827 220154 596 12
See more
141268 702831979 743457170
324 244 64037
See more
93846813304 9389
6890906 1533383 110
See more